WebIt is the ability of the oscillator in a receiver to oscillate either above or below the selected radio frequency carrier by an amount equal to the intermediate frequency throughout the … WebApr 27, 2024 · Hence, in SSB system, carrier is reinserted at the receiving end in proper phase, frequency and amplitude. The received sideband and the reintroduced carrier are then mixed in a demodulated to get back the original signal. Web2 Answers. Normally in amateur radio when specifying a frequency you specify the nominal carrier frequency. For SSB and other suppressed-carrier transmission modes, you specify the frequency to which the BFO needs to be tuned to re-insert the suppressed carrier. For this to work, you also need to specify which sideband you are transmitting on ... WebPEP is equal to steady carrier power, or radiotelegraph dot or dash average power, in a properly-formed CW transmission. ... Typical average power of a SSB voice transmission, for example, is 10-20% of PEP. The percentage of longer term average power to PEP increases with processing, and commonly reaches ~50% with extreme speech processing. ...
